"HEALTH CARE PROJECT"

PP Eric, Chairman of the Healthcare Project led the group last Oct. 27, 2002 on a free Medical, Dental, ECG, FBS, and Cholesterol, Triglyceride determinations at the Aglipayan Church, Malanday, and Marikina. Also there to support the project were doctors from the Marikina Valley Medical Society Led by their President Dir. Dr. Val. There were dentists from the city Health Office care of Councilor, Dir, Dr. Fabi, and a daughter of a Rotarian from RC Marikina North. Our partners from the drug industry were: Servier, Eli Lilly and Pfizer. There were more than 50 patients who had free FBS, Cholesterol and Triglyceride determinations. Around 50 patients had their ECGs taken. Forty (40) had underwent dental extraction and around 80 had free adult and pediatric medical consultations.
